The Four Stages of ERP Maturity

Stage Characteristics Technology Business Impact
Stage 1: Basic (34%) Manual processes, silos, reactive decision-making Legacy on-premise ERP, limited integration High costs, low visibility, poor responsiveness
Stage 2: Developing (28%) Standardized processes, some automation Cloud ERP, basic dashboards Efficiency gains, reduced errors
Stage 3: Advanced (23%) Integrated workflows, real-time analytics Full ERP suite, mobile, API integrations Faster decision-making, customer satisfaction
Stage 4: Optimized (15%) Predictive, AI-driven, autonomous processes AI/ML, IoT, advanced automation Market leadership, innovation enablement

Maturity Assessment Dimensions

  • Technology Infrastructure: scalability, deployment, APIs, cybersecurity
  • Data Management & Analytics: reporting, governance, predictive insights
  • Process Integration: workflows, supply chain, CRM, finance
  • Manufacturing Ops: planning, inventory, shop floor connectivity
  • Organizational Capabilities: adoption, governance, digital culture
  • Compliance & Security: automation, audit, risk management
  • Business Value Delivery: ROI tracking, KPIs, innovation impact
Scoring Framework:
  • 7–10 points → Basic (Bottom 34%)
  • 11–16 points → Developing (Next 28%)
  • 17–21 points → Advanced (Next 23%)
  • 22–28 points → Optimized (Top 15%)

Investment Roadmap & ROI

Progression Cost Range Timeline Expected Gains
Basic → Developing $250K–$500K 6–12 months 15–25% productivity gain
Developing → Advanced $500K–$1.2M 12–18 months 25–40% efficiency improvement
Advanced → Optimized $800K–$2M+ 18–24 months 30–50% competitive advantage
ROI Benchmarks: Manufacturers advancing one maturity stage achieve:
  • 20–40% less manual processing
  • 15–30% lower inventory carrying costs
  • 25% improvement in on-time delivery
  • 50–70% faster audit preparation
  • 30–50% faster decision cycles

Industry Benchmarks

ERP maturity varies by company size and sector:

  • Large enterprises ($500M+): 28% Optimized
  • Mid-market ($100M–$500M): 15% Optimized
  • Growing ($50M–$100M): 9% Optimized
  • Small-mid ($10M–$50M): 4% Optimized
Vertical Avg. Score Drivers Challenges
Aerospace & Defense Advanced+ Compliance, traceability Complex supply chains
Automotive Advanced Lean, JIT, supplier integration Global supply risk
Electronics Advanced Innovation cycles Rapid obsolescence
Food & Beverage Developing Traceability, compliance Shelf life, seasonality

Competitive Impact

ERP maturity directly correlates with performance:

  • On-time delivery: 76% (Basic) → 97% (Optimized)
  • Inventory turnover: 4.2x → 12.3x
  • Order processing: 5.2 days → 0.9 days
  • Revenue growth: 2.1% → 14.6%
Competitive Reality: Optimized manufacturers grow revenue 7x faster than Basic-level peers, turning ERP maturity into a survival factor.
